About the role

About The Job

Revvity is a manufacturer and provider of end-to-end innovative solutions designed to help scientists, researchers, and clinicians solve the world’s greatest health challenges. We pair the enthusiasm of an industry disruptor with the experience of a longtime leader. To strengthen our international and R&D team, we are searching for Principal DevSecOps Engineer, who will contribute to the continuous improvement of R&D environment and infrastructure.

What You Will Do

  • Monitor and identify performance bottlenecks and security issues in R&D infrastructure and in cooperation with Revvity DevSecOps team implement business efficient solutions.
  • In cooperation with IT department, global CloudOps and DevSecOps teams define and implement efficient R&D automation strategies for software development and testing processes.
  • In cooperation with R&D engineering team design and implement CI/CD pipelines enabling high performance and automation of product development and release cycles.
  • Implement and continuously improve software build systems, software packaging and software deployment including development of installation software.
  • Contribute to the design and development of configuration and package management system.
  • Establish and implement the best SecOps practices as well as their full automation across R&D software projects.
  • Contribute to the design and implementation of MLOps and DataOps to automate and simplify data engineering and AI development.

Qualification Requirements

  • MS in STEM (science, technology, engineering, mathematics) or equivalent.
  • 10+ years of continuous experience in DevSecOps roles.
  • Experience with cloud security and cloud platforms; AWS is a must, Azure and GCP nice to have.
  • Proficiency in scripting and automation (Python, PowerShell, Bash, etc.).
  • Knowledge of security compliance frameworks (e.g., ISO 27001, NIST, GDPR).
  • Experience with SAST, SCA and DAST security tools (ideally Checkmarx or similar).
  • Experience with automation tools, CI/CD pipelines, and containerization technologies.
  • Expertise with version control and build systems (Git, GitHub, MSBuild, make, CMake).
  • Proven track record of release process automation, software packaging (Artifactory, Conan, WiX) and deployment automation for Windows and Linux systems.
  • Experience with and knowledge of software installers, packaging and package management systems.
  • Expert-level knowledge of Ansible (or similar) for Infrastructure as Code.
  • Experience with monitoring and reporting systems (Prometheus, Grafana, SonarQube and similar).
  • Strong communication, negotiation, and presentation skills.
